TULBAGHIA VIOLACEA

Tulbaghia violacea, also known as "Garden Garlic" or "Garlic Plant," is a perennial plant native to South Africa. It is prized for its delicate flowers and fragrant foliage, which are reminiscent of the scent of garlic, hence its name.
